BESCOM Electricity Tariff Slabs 2026

The following domestic tariff slabs apply to household consumers under BESCOM (Bangalore Electricity Supply Company Ltd). Commercial and industrial tariffs differ — check bescom.org for those categories.

Monthly Consumption SlabRate per Unit (Indicative)
0–30 units (domestic)₹3.15/unit
31–100 units₹5.25/unit
101–200 units₹6.40/unit
201–500 units₹7.70/unit
Above 500 units₹8.80/unit

BESCOM Solar Net Metering — Export Rate

Under net metering, BESCOM consumers with rooftop solar systems can export surplus electricity to the grid and receive credit at the applicable tariff rate. The solar export price for BESCOM is approximately ₹3.56/unit (indicative; KERC determines rate — varies by system size), as per the latest order from the state electricity regulatory commission.

Net metering settlement in Karnataka (Bengaluru & 8 districts) is done monthly — excess export units are credited at the export rate, and any net import is billed at the prevailing import tariff. Annual settlement of any remaining export credit varies by DISCOM policy.

How Solar Saves Money Under BESCOM Tariffs

For a household consuming 300–400 units per month in BESCOM area, a 3 kW solar system can offset 300–360 units per month (25 kWh/day average). At current BESCOM tariffs, this typically saves ₹1,500–₹3,500/month on the electricity bill, depending on consumption pattern and time of generation.

PM Surya Ghar Subsidy for BESCOM Consumers

Residential consumers in BESCOM areas are eligible for PM Surya Ghar Muft Bijli Yojana subsidy: ₹78,000 central (PM Surya Ghar). Karnataka state subsidy: check KREDL for current state-level incentives. To avail the subsidy:

  1. Apply at pmsuryaghar.gov.in
  2. Select an MNRE-empanelled installer from your DISCOM area
  3. Complete installation; installer files net metering application with BESCOM
  4. After DISCOM inspection and net meter installation, subsidy is credited to your bank account

How to apply for BESCOM solar rooftop net metering?
Apply at bescom.org → Online Services → Solar Rooftop. Required: BESCOM consumer number, last 3 bills, SLD by licensed engineer, inverter IEC certificate (IS 16221 / IEC 61727), panel test certificate, and MNRE empanelled installer certificate. BESCOM typically processes applications in 20–45 days. Your installer handles most of this paperwork.
Is net metering available for BESCOM commercial consumers in Bengaluru?
Yes. BESCOM offers net metering for commercial and LT industrial consumers in addition to residential. Karnataka's KERC has issued progressive net metering regulations. Commercial systems up to 1MW are eligible for net metering under KERC regulations — verify at bescom.org → Solar.
What is the BESCOM rooftop solar size limit?
BESCOM allows rooftop solar up to 100% of the sanctioned load for residential (under PM Surya Ghar), and for commercial consumers, systems are allowed up to 1MW rooftop under net metering. Above 1MW, ground-mounted projects require a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) route.
Does Karnataka offer a state subsidy for BESCOM consumers?
Karnataka's solar incentive for residential consumers is primarily through PM Surya Ghar (₹78,000 max central subsidy). KREDL (Karnataka Renewable Energy Development Ltd) manages state-level solar programmes. Check kredl.kar.nic.in for current Karnataka-specific incentives available on top of the PM Surya Ghar central subsidy.
